Earth, Wind & Fire, one of the world’s top-selling musical groups of all time, was formed in Chicago in 1969. With a signature sound and a groove as deep as the soul of the planet, the band’s legendary journey has set the standard for music of all genres and made a profound and lasting impact on popular culture. One of the most important, innovative and commercially invincible contemporary forces of the 20th century, Earth, Wind & Fire has released 23 albums, recorded eight No. 1 R&B singles and eight Double Platinum Top 10 pop albums, and sold more than 100 million albums worldwide. The group has nine Grammy awards, was inducted into the Rock & Roll Hall of Fame, and earned achievements from ASCAP, NAACP and the BET Awards. Top hits from one of the most influential groups of the century include “September,” “Boogie Wonderland” and “Let’s Groove.”
The band, which was founded by Maurice White in 1969, is known for its horn section, energetic and elaborate stage shows. Even though Maurice is no longer with us, he passed away in 2016, he remains the band’s heart and soul. Maurice was quoted as saying, “I wanted to create a library of music that would stand the test of time. ‘Cosmic Consciousness’ is the key component of our work. Expanding awareness and uplifting spirits is so important in this day. People are looking for more. I hope our music can give them some encouragement and peace.”
